Transaction 637d81306b824a469607dd409ae1f28146d3da50e03c51104f604709354f2891
1 Input
1 Output
- 
    
      637d81306b824a469607dd409ae1f28146d3da50e03c51104f604709354f2891:0
    
    - value
- 85453
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6308e616f5ca9da99b486492d56397b0bf2f7248 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A2eZHozPrAjgkHsCryFrVY1DNhm6Vajgn